Precisely what is LPG and how can it be created?

LPG means liquefied petroleum gas and is particularly a form of 'liquid fuel' that may be made use of as gas for a variety of needs, such as powering cars and trucks.

Also known as butane and propane fuel, or autogas in motoring circles, it's the by-solution of your processing of organic gasoline liquids along with the refining of crude oil.

Even though traditionally it was deliberately burnt off and squandered, in the previous few many years it's been recognised as a versatile minimal-carbon gas – and applied productively.

Even though the phrase ‘liquid fuel’ seems to become a contradiction in conditions, it really describes a clear gas that turns to liquid when subjected to stress or cooling: it’s this characteristic that permits it to get saved in tanks in the auto.

Most petrol cars and trucks may be fitted with an LPG (Liquid Petroleum Gas) conversion, turning them into ‘twin-gasoline autos’ which can operate on LPG and petrol. Some models, which include Dacia, have bought conversions from the manufacturing unit.

Why could it be no more widely utilised?

Although LPG is broadly employed by homes and firms, fewer than a single per cent of cars and trucks on UK roads are fuelled by it.

There are a variety of explanation why many people are reluctant to convert their automobile to run on LPG but one among the most significant factors is the lack of incentives from your UK Federal government.

Despite the fact that autos transformed by accredited corporations might qualify to save on auto excise responsibility (VED), by staying classed being an ‘alternatively-fuelled’ car, the most recent principles imply these only help save £10 each year on highway tax.

Much like electrical vehicles, it’s a ‘hen and egg’ circumstance. With LPG-converted cars symbolizing these kinds of a small proportion of all vehicles on United kingdom roads, there’s minimal incentive for filling stations to supply LPG. And if it’s difficult to find filling stations stocking it, motorists will likely be unwilling to convert to LPG.

Lots of people don’t understand the pros and cons of running an LPG car or truck. Without the similar incentives as electric automobiles, LPG merely isn’t staying promoted in the UK. A lot of motorists simply aren’t conscious of its existence.

Motorists are also concerned about the price. Changing a petrol car to run on LPG can Charge as much as £2,000, and there’s no assurance from the UK govt that it received’t elevate obligations on LPG in the future. The price of LPG has also improved considerably in the last number of yrs, slashing potential cost savings.

This uncertainty might make it challenging to provide an LPG-transformed motor vehicle, meaning you’ll struggle to Obtain your a refund if you are doing purchase a conversion and afterwards provide the vehicle.

While some car or truck brands have up to now experimented with featuring manufacturing facility-in shape LPG kits on new types (you could possibly locate ‘dual-gasoline’ Fords, Dacias, Vauxhalls, Protons and Saabs from the classifieds), they all bought in compact figures and, as such, only Dacia sells new LPG transformed automobiles these days.

How obtainable is LPG?
Another excuse why Many individuals are hesitant to transform their vehicle to operate on LPG is the difficulty to find gas stations that offer it.

Based on the British isles trade association to the LPG industry, UKLPG, you can find one,four hundred LPG refuelling stations across the country when compared with around 8,350 filling stations Total.

Meaning it’s more difficult to discover LPG than petrol or diesel, particularly if you reside inside of get more info a rural region the place filling stations are scarcer.

It is obtaining simpler to Find LPG stockists, while. There are actually now many Internet sites and cell phone applications exhibiting your closest LPG company, and in many cases permitting you Look at costs.

A number of the massive gasoline station chains from time to time deliver LPG, together with Shell, BP and Esso, as do grocery store petrol stations, notably some Morrisons and Sainsbury’s stations.
